Introduction: Hot Dog Booklet From Susan Kapuscinski Gaylord
This is one of my favorite books to make because it is so simple. All you need is a pair of scissors and one piece of paper. I prefer to use recycled materials: any piece of paper with writing on only one side or the front panel of a brown paper grocery bag.
